Domaine Faiveley

Bourgogne, France

Givry “Champ-Lalot” Rouge — 2021

  • Introduction

    • In the heart of the Côte Chalonnaise, the commune of Givry is renowned for its red wines which are often compared to those of Mercurey.

  • Vineyard Profile

    • Viticulture: Currently undergoing Organic Conversion
    • Size: 3 hectares
    • Vine Age: Year planted: 1975, 1979, 1983
    • Soil: Limestone
    • Orientation: South-East
  • Vinification

    • Fermentation: Partial whole-cluster fermentation for 15-19 days in stainless steel vats with twice daily punch downs
    • Barrel Aging: 12 months in French oak barrels- 10% new oak
    • Filtration: Light lenticular filtration
    • Fining: No fining
  • Technical Information

    • Alcohol: 13%
  • Tasting Notes

    • The delicate nose exudes spring-like aromas of fresh flowers. The palate is smooth and well-balanced with the same floral notes as the nose. This Givry combines fruit and freshness resulting in a delicate and elegant mouthfeel.
